# Why Your Facebook Page Is NOT a Website

"I don't need a website — all my customers find me on Facebook."

We hear this from George and Garden Route business owners constantly. And every time, we cringe — because it's one of the most expensive mistakes a local business can make.

Here's why.

## You Don't Own Facebook

Facebook can change their algorithm tomorrow. They can throttle your reach (they already did — organic reach dropped from 16% to 1.6% over the last decade). They can ban your page. They can shut down entirely.

Your website? You own it. Forever.

## Facebook Doesn't Rank on Google

When someone in George searches "best electrician near me," Google doesn't show Facebook pages. It shows websites. If you don't have a website, you don't exist in that search.

The data: 46% of all Google searches have local intent. That's thousands of potential customers searching for your service in the Garden Route — and finding your competitors instead.

## You Can't Track Conversions on Facebook

With a proper website, you know: - How many people visited - Where they came from - Which pages they looked at - Whether they called, WhatsApp'd, or submitted a form - Your cost per lead

With Facebook? You get likes and comments. Likes don't pay rent.

## Your Competitors WITH Websites Get the Customers

Here's a real example from George: Two competing carpet cleaners. One has a Facebook page with 2,300 followers. The other has a simple website with Google Business Profile integration.

The website owner gets 4x more enquiries. Why? Because Google sends him 200+ visitors per month who are actively searching for carpet cleaning in George. Those are high-intent leads — people ready to book.

The Facebook business gets passive follows from people who might need carpet cleaning someday. Maybe.

## "But Websites Are Expensive!"

A professional website that generates leads costs less than 6 months of boosting Facebook posts. And it works 24/7 without ongoing ad spend.

Our Garden Route clients typically see ROI within the first 2-3 months through organic search traffic alone.

## The Right Approach

We're not saying delete Facebook. Social media is great for community engagement, sharing updates, and running targeted ads.

But it should drive traffic TO your website — not replace it.

The formula: 1. Professional website (your 24/7 salesperson) 2. Google Business Profile (captures local searchers) 3. Facebook/Instagram (community engagement + ads that drive to your website) 4. WhatsApp Business (instant communication)

This is the stack that Garden Route businesses use to dominate their market.
